Stratigraphy comments: Unit of clay 5.5 ft thick overlain by Pleistocene terraces and underlain by the Shubuta Mbr of the Yazoo Clay. The Red Bluff Clay is 29 ft thick in total and comprises units 2-4. Choctaw regional section. |

Lithology description: Clay, greenish-gray, weathering to greenish-brown, waxy, calcareous, with white lime nodules, glauconitic, very few sand grains. Weathers to form limonite nodules. | |
